Output e08386da0a636927fb6f7434ce11862a767a24dae8b311c2ca78d0021e111391:7

value
475290
script pubkey
OP_0 OP_PUSHBYTES_20 a1cf0050ec6d7ddac5d825bf206dd4076a004054
address
bc1q588sq58vd47a43wcykljqmw5qa4qqsz5wlz0ve
transaction
e08386da0a636927fb6f7434ce11862a767a24dae8b311c2ca78d0021e111391
spent
true